High-End Lighting Market - Global Forecast 2026-2032

The High-End Lighting Market size was estimated at USD 20.52 billion in 2025 and expected to reach USD 21.86 billion in 2026, at a CAGR of 6.83% to reach USD 32.60 billion by 2032.

Exploring the Multifaceted Transformations Reshaping Design Preferences Supply Chain Innovations and Technological Integration in Lighting

Rapidly shifting consumer tastes have redefined the high-end lighting landscape over the past several years. A move toward personalized design experiences has elevated the importance of bespoke fixtures that merge form and function, while sustainability mandates have accelerated the adoption of energy-efficient solutions. At the same time, digital transformation is reshaping supply chains, enabling real-time inventory visibility and predictive demand forecasting.

Interconnected lighting systems built on the Internet of Things are now mainstream, with architects and interior designers prioritizing dynamic controls and scene-setting capabilities. This trend is complemented by the proliferation of advanced materials and manufacturing techniques such as 3D printing, which empower small-batch custom production and reduce lead times. Consequently, end-users now expect seamless integration between physical products and cloud-based management platforms.

Moreover, globalization of design sensibilities has catalyzed cross-border collaborations, merging regional aesthetics with global best practices. Emerging markets in Asia-Pacific and the Middle East are driving volume growth, while mature regions in North America and Europe focus on premiumization and retro-innovation. As a result, manufacturers and distributors must recalibrate their portfolios and forge strategic partnerships to capture both scale and specialization.

Assessing the Far-Reaching Consequences of Recent United States Tariffs on High-End Lighting Supply Chains Costs and Strategic Sourcing

In 2025, the United States extended tariffs on imported high-end lighting fixtures and components, aiming to protect domestic manufacturing and address international trade imbalances. These measures have had a cumulative impact on input costs, squeezing margins for brands reliant on foreign suppliers of raw materials and finished goods. As import duties climbed, some manufacturers accelerated localization of production to mitigate tariff exposure.

Beyond cost inflation, the tariff landscape has compelled industry players to reevaluate sourcing strategies, with several mid-tier producers shifting production to duty-free zones in Southeast Asia or Mexico. These adjustments, however, introduce complexity in quality control and compliance certification. For companies that have maintained a primarily European or North American supply base, the tariff environment has intensified negotiations with suppliers to share duty burdens or secure price concessions.

Despite challenges, the tariff regime has incentivized innovation in materials science and fabrication processes. Domestic mills and glassworks have increased capacity to serve architectural lighting needs, and partnerships with fiber-optic and LED module producers have flourished. While the immediate effect has been upward pressure on prices, long-term benefits include a more resilient supply chain and renewed focus on vertically integrated manufacturing.

Uncovering Deep Insights across Product Type End User Technology Distribution Channel Price Tier and Style to Guide Market Positioning

Segmented analysis reveals that demand patterns diverge significantly across product types. Chandeliers characterized by crystal, modern minimalism, and traditional ornamentation each follow distinct growth trajectories driven by residential luxury renovations and bespoke hospitality projects. Floor lamps, whether presented as graceful arc lamp silhouettes or industrial tripod forms, continue to resonate in design-forward office spaces and upscale living rooms.

Meanwhile, pendants ranging from clustered architectural statements to slender linear profiles and petite mini pendants are frequently specified for open-plan environments in commercial and hospitality settings. In private residences, bedside table lamps and task-oriented desk lamps reflect evolving lifestyle needs, while dual-arm and single-arm wall sconces deliver accent lighting in corridors and galleries. Each product subset demands tailored marketing narratives and distribution approaches.

Viewing the market through end-user lenses-commercial, healthcare, hospitality, and residential-highlights how specification cycles and capital expenditure trends shape procurement timelines. Technology selection further refines segmentation. Spiral CFLs and U Bend CFLs once dominated energy-efficient segments, but the rapid ascent of COB, OLED, and SMD LED solutions underscores a shift toward longer lifecycles and richer control capabilities. Polymer and dichroic halogen elements retain niche appeal for color-critical applications, while tungsten incandescent remains valued for its warm spectral quality.

Distribution channels also reflect varied buyer journeys. Online retail platforms tap into impulse purchases and accessory upgrades, project sales teams handle large-scale specifications, and specialty stores cultivate relationships through experiential showrooms. Price tiers ranging from mid-premium to ultra luxury correspond with design provenance and brand heritage, whereas style classifications-contemporary, industrial, modern, and traditional-ensure that product assortments align with architectural contexts.

Analyzing Distinct Regional Dynamics across Americas EMEA and Asia-Pacific to Unveil Growth Drivers Challenges and Investment Hotspots

In the Americas, mature markets in the United States and Canada are characterized by high consumer awareness of energy efficiency and robust adoption of smart lighting ecosystems. Premium residential renovations and luxury hospitality projects drive demand for statement-making fixtures. Latin America, while more price sensitive, presents growth pockets in boutique hotel developments and commercial real estate upgrades.

Across Europe, sustainability regulations and green building certifications are reshaping procurement criteria, with Scandinavian minimalism and German engineering influencing contemporary product design. The Middle East’s appetite for opulent chandeliers in landmark developments contrasts with Africa’s emerging infrastructure projects, where demand focuses on resilient, low-maintenance solutions. This regional mosaic underscores the need for tailored product offerings and localized service capabilities.

Asia-Pacific remains the most dynamic region, fueled by urbanization and rising disposable incomes. China’s domestic brands increasingly compete on design sophistication, while Japanese manufacturers emphasize minimalist aesthetics and precision. India’s burgeoning luxury real estate market and Australia’s design-savvy consumers present distinct avenues for expansion. Stakeholders expanding into these markets must balance scale efficiencies with cultural customization to succeed.

Profiling Leading Industry Players with a Focus on Strategic Partnerships Product Innovation Regional Expansion and Competitive Differentiation

Leading players in the high-end lighting sector are pursuing differentiated pathways to maintain market leadership. Iconic European design houses have forged collaborations with technology startups to integrate IoT controls and advanced materials, while North American brands leverage digital showrooms and virtual specification tools to streamline the customer journey.

Strategic partnerships with hospitality and real estate developers have expanded recurring revenue streams through maintenance agreements and value-added services. A handful of vendors have embarked on selective mergers and acquisitions to bolster regional footprints or acquire niche expertise in OLED or fiber-optic illumination. Others have invested heavily in proprietary R&D centers to develop tunable white solutions that cater to wellness-oriented architectural briefs.

Independent ateliers and artisanal workshops remain influential, particularly in the ultra-luxury chandelier segment, where craftsmanship and heritage reinforce brand equity. By contrast, emerging disruptors are winning share in the mid-premium category through agile manufacturing, transparent pricing models, and direct-to-consumer platforms. Collectively, these varied approaches demonstrate that success in this market requires a deliberate balance between heritage, innovation, and operational excellence.
